Corvallis Dog Park

Overview: Corvallis Dog Park is rated 4.1/5 from 327 Google reviews. Reviews most often describe it as spacious with room for dogs to run. Amenities: Reviewers often mention secure fencing and separate dog areas. Crowd: Reviews describe regular visitors and active use, a friendly crowd of owners and dogs, and steady activity with other dogs to meet. Downsides: Some reviews mention noise from nearby dogs or barking.

Sean4 years ago

The Corvallis dog park has a large fenced main area as well as a smaller area for more timid, older, or less integrated dogs. Both areas have large tubs with hoses for water and plenty of room to use up your dog's energy.

W. L. Elliott11 months ago

Just a good old basic dog park Double gated so safe in and out, stumps to climb on, qnd room to run. Theres a water spigot by the gate, and they provide pick-up bags. Plenty of places for your human to sit while you have a good sniff and chase. Nice place!

Abbey Moodya year ago

This dog park is fine, in the fact that it’s fully fenced (with a double gate) and has grass—but, it’s definitely nothing to write home about. It’s pretty simple, and really close to a busy road so it’s noisy. Although, it is right next to a few other parks and the river so there’s possibilities to take kids and dogs to both of their parks as well as have a nice walk on market days (which this park is right by).
